Mustard oil (Brassica juncea) is an edible oil characterized by its dark reddish-yellow hue, robust aroma, and sharp, spicy flavor. Extracted from the seeds of the mustard plant through pressing or grinding, it undergoes purification via distillation. Widely utilized in culinary and therapeutic practices, this spicy oil has a rich history in India, Rome, and Greece. Recognized for its high smoke point, it is a prevalent ingredient in Indian and Nepalese cuisines, often employed for sautéing and stir-frying.

However, closer scrutiny from the scientific community led to the conclusion that the risks of consuming mustard oil could outweigh the benefits for certain categories of people. Since the erucic acid it contains may pose health risks to children, the Food and Drug Administration prohibited it from being used in cooking in the U.S. [2]. Mustard oil is extracted from the seeds of Brassica campestris, the mustard plant.
